Job Description

Job Responsibilities/Accountabilities:

  • Develop and maintain a riskbased approach to assess operational performance (safety production quality and cost).
  • Interpret data to identify and prioritize improvement opportunities prepare improvement project proposals conduct costbenefit analyses perform process simulations and support the annual budgeting and capital planning processes.
  • Manage process improvement projects from start to finish to debottleneck production increase profitability and improve quality & sustainability.
  • Lead crossfunctional project teams to develop or embed best practices and innovative solutions.
  • Facilitate the change management process and coach key stakeholders through the process improvement initiatives.
  • Work closely with Operations Technical Maintenance Finance IT Supply Chain and Safety to ensure proper communication and technical consultation.
  • Provide handson assistance in modernization initiatives such as automation advanced control systems predictive analytics and artificial intelligence.
  • Maintain high visibility with operations to solicit input for improvement ideas and ensure proper communication of change initiatives.
  • Work closely with operational leaders to drive operational excellence and sustain the benefits from improvement projects.
  • Conduct formal or informal training in process improvement and operational excellence methodologies such as Lean manufacturing Overall Equipment Effectiveness and Six Sigma.
  • Complies with OHS and organizational safety standards and practices.

Required Professional Experience/Qualifications:

  • A Bachelors degree in Chemical Pulp and Paper Engineering or a related discipline.
  • Competent and effective communication skills required.
  • Proven ability in project management.

Preferred Professional Experience/Qualifications:

  • Certification in Lean and or Six Sigma green belt level is desirable.
  • Certification in Project Management (PMP) is considered as a plus.
